It was a nice piece of furniture with beautiful legs.
Mr. Boggis wanted to buy the commode but he did not want to show Mr.
Rummond who had the commode that it was great value.
Mr. Boggis said:
“Well, the commode doesn’t look beautiful. I can’t compare it with the
others that I already have. Besides, it’s not the original, it’s a copy of a
commode by a well-known carpenter. I’ve just remembered that I could use its
legs for some other furniture, but I can’t buy the whole commode just for the
legs.”
“How much could you give for the commode if you are interested in the
legs?” asked Mr. Rummond.
“Shall we say 20 pounds? That will be quite reasonable
5
.”
“Make it 35.”
“I can’t offer you a higher price, this is my final offer!”
“I’ll take it,” Rummond said. “It’s yours. How are you going to take it?”
“In my car. I’ve left it not far from here.”
Mr. Boggis walked to his car to get it nearer the door. He was smiling to
himself. The commode was his for 20 pounds and he could get 15 or 20
thousand pounds for it later.
In the house Mr. Rummond discussed the transaction with his so Bert.
“You did it very well,” Bert said, “Do you think he will pay you?”
“We shan’t put it into the car till he pays us the money.”
“The commode is very big and what if it doesn’t go in the car? He’ll go
away and you’ll never see him or his money again. Besides, he didn’t like it
very much.”
“I can’t say he did.”
“Listen to me, father. I’ve got an idea. He told us that he wanted only the
legs. Right? So all we’ve got to do is to cut them of right now before he comes
back. Then the commode will go in his car. Besides, he won’t have to cut them
off at home himself.”
“It’s not a bad idea,” Rummond said.
After they had cut off the legs Rummond thought that the commode was
still big for Mr. Boggis’s car and he was afraid Mr. Boggis would not take it. So
he decided to cut the commode itself into several pieces. It was very difficult to
do it and Rummond said, “That was a very good carpenter who did the job.”
“We are just in time,” Bert said, “Here he comes.”
(After R. Dahl)
